How much does it cost to rent an apartment in San Francisco?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| San Francisco Studio Apartments with Utilities Included | $3,644 | $1,200 | $6,323 |
| San Francisco 1 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$4,554 | $898 | $9,975 |
| San Francisco 2 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$5,976 | $1,747 | $10,000+ |
| San Francisco 3 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$7,471 | $1,500 | $10,000+ |
| San Francisco 4 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$8,820 | $2,895 | $10,000+ |
| San Francisco 5 Bedroom Apartments | $10,340 | $5,500 | $10,000+ |
| San Francisco 6 Bedroom Apartments | $8,000 | $8,000 | $8,000 |
